dbp f2474958ef 0027590: Visualization, Ray Tracing - port to quad BVH trees (QBVH)
In frames of this issue binary BVH tree produced by building algorithms was collapsed into 4-ary BVH (QBVH).
The BVH traversal code in GLSL was modified to process such trees correctly.
This allows to implore thread coherence, decrease BVH memory consumption (~2 times), and use traversal stack of the half size.
As a result, ray tracing scalability is improved, as well as rendering performance. For various setups, speedup is 12-18%.

dbp df932fdfb2 0025222: Visualization - provide distance field builder in the Math/BVH package
A distance field is a representation where, at each point within the field, the distance from that point to the closest point on the object is specified.
In addition to distance, other properties may be derived from the distance field, such as the direction to the surface, and when the distance field is signed, we may also determine if the point is internal or external to objects within the domain.
The distance field has been found to be a useful construction within the areas of computer vision, physics, and computer graphics. In particular, distance fields can be used for generating realistic visual effects and collision detection.

dbp 0ef61b502b 0025234: Implementing LBVH builder
Performs fast BVH construction using LBVH building approach. Algorithm uses spatial Morton codes to reduce the BVH construction problem to a sorting problem (radix sort -- O(N) complexity). This Linear Bounding Volume Hierarchy (LBVH) builder produces BVH trees of lower quality compared to SAH-based BVH builders but it is over an order of magnitude faster (up to 4M triangles per second).
